Premium Materials for Different Powder Handling Applications
Material selection is one of the most important factors affecting the performance and service life of a Custom Powder Tank. UPFLOW manufactures powder tanks using Stainless Steel 304, Stainless Steel 316, carbon steel, and other customer-specified materials depending on operating conditions and industry requirements.
Stainless Steel 304 remains the preferred choice for many powder storage applications because of its excellent corrosion resistance, mechanical strength, and cost-effectiveness. For highly corrosive production environments or aggressive chemical materials, Stainless Steel 316 provides enhanced resistance and longer service life. Carbon steel can also be selected for applications where corrosion resistance is less critical and economic efficiency is the primary consideration.

Technical Specifications
| Item | Specification |
| Product Name | Stainless Steel Powder Tank / Powder Storage Tank |
| Material Options | Stainless Steel 304, Stainless Steel 316L, Carbon Steel (Optional) |
| Capacity Range | 0.1 m³ – 100 m³ (Customizable) |
| Tank Shape | Cylindrical Vertical Tank / Horizontal Tank / Customized Shape |
| Application Materials | Powders, Granules, Chemicals, Food Ingredients, Pharmaceutical Materials, Mineral Powders |
| Working Pressure | Atmospheric Pressure / Positive Pressure / Negative Pressure Design Available |
| Surface Finish | Brushed Finish, Mirror Polishing, Sandblasting, Custom Surface Treatment |
| Internal Roughness | Ra ≤ 0.8 μm (Food & Pharmaceutical Grade Available) |
| Design Standard | Customized According to Customer Requirements |
| Inlet & Outlet | Customized Size and Position |
| Discharge Method | Gravity Discharge, Screw Feeder Connection, Pneumatic Conveying Connection, Rotary Valve Connection |
| Accessories | Level Sensor, Pressure Relief Valve, Cleaning Port, Manhole, Filter, Vibrator, Load Cell System |
| Manufacturing Process | Laser Cutting, CNC Machining, Welding, Grinding, Polishing |
| Welding Method | TIG Welding / Full Penetration Welding Available |
| Customization | OEM Design, Drawing Manufacturing, Prototype and Batch Production Available |

3. What stainless steel grades are available for powder tanks?
Common materials include stainless steel 304 and stainless steel 316L. Stainless steel 304 is suitable for general industrial applications, while stainless steel 316L provides better corrosion resistance and is commonly used in chemical, pharmaceutical, and food processing industries.
